在当今的开发环境中,GitHub成为了开源项目的重要平台,很多开发者和团队在此分享自己的代码。对于想要利用别人代码的开发者来说,使用Git来下载这些代码是必不可少的。本文将详细介绍如何使用git下载他人在GitHub上的代码,包括具体步骤、常见问题以及注意事项。
什么是Git和GitHub
在进入下载代码的具体步骤之前,我们需要先了解一下Git和GitHub。
- Git:一个开源的分布式版本控制系统,用于跟踪文件的修改情况,方便多人协作。
- GitHub:一个基于Git的在线代码托管平台,开发者可以在这里上传、管理和分享自己的项目。
准备工作
在开始之前,你需要做以下准备:
- 安装Git:确保你的计算机上已安装Git,可以通过命令行输入
git --version
来检查。 - 创建GitHub账号:如果你还没有GitHub账号,可以访问GitHub官网注册一个。
如何使用Git下载代码
1. 找到目标项目
首先,你需要在GitHub上找到你想要下载的项目:
- 打开GitHub网站,使用搜索功能寻找你感兴趣的项目。
- 访问项目的主页面。
2. 获取代码的URL
在项目页面上,你会看到一个绿色的“Code”按钮:
- 点击“Code”按钮后,选择你想要使用的下载方式:
- HTTPS:直接通过HTTPS协议克隆。
- SSH:如果你配置了SSH密钥,可以选择SSH方式。
- GitHub CLI:使用GitHub命令行工具。
3. 使用git clone命令下载代码
打开命令行终端,使用以下命令:
bash git clone [代码的URL]
例如:
bash git clone https://github.com/username/repository.git
执行后,Git会将远程仓库的代码下载到本地。
4. 进入项目目录
下载完成后,使用以下命令进入项目文件夹:
bash cd repository
5. 查看项目文档
大多数项目会包含一个README.md文件,你可以使用文本编辑器打开该文件,查看项目的使用说明及其他相关信息。
使用Git的其他功能
下载代码后,Git还提供了很多实用的功能:
- 查看版本历史:使用
git log
命令查看代码的历史版本。 - 更新代码:使用
git pull
命令获取最新的远程代码更新。 - 提交代码:如果你做了修改,可以使用
git add
和git commit
提交更改。
常见问题解答(FAQ)
1. 如何解决Git克隆失败的问题?
克隆失败可能由多种原因引起:
- 确保你使用的URL是正确的。
- 检查网络连接是否正常。
- 如果使用SSH,确保SSH密钥配置正确。
2. 如何查看下载的代码版本?
在项目文件夹中,你可以使用以下命令查看当前的Git版本信息:
bash git status
3. 如何更新已经下载的代码?
如果原始项目有更新,可以使用以下命令获取最新版本:
bash git pull
4. 可以下载私有项目吗?
如果你有该项目的访问权限,使用SSH或者在HTTPS中提供用户名和密码,可以下载私有项目。
总结
通过本文,你应该能够清楚地理解如何使用git工具从GitHub下载他人的代码。希望这些步骤能帮助你更好地进行开发与协作。无论是下载开源项目,还是学习其他开发者的代码,Git和GitHub都将是你重要的工具。